php - 我如何回应财政年度?

标签 php date calendar

我是 PHP 的新手,我有一个关于如何回显财政年度的问题。

对于日历年的回显,我使用:

<?php echo date("y"); ?>

我的财政年度从上一个日历年的 7 月 1 日开始,到 6 月 30 日结束,我想附和这个财政年度。

我不知道我该怎么做。我搜索了这个问题的答案,但找不到适合我的简单解决方案。

预期输出

如果是 2015 年 6 月的某个时间,我想打印 2015 作为年份,然后从下个月的第一天开始打印 2016

最佳答案

尝试类似的东西:

if ( date('m') > 6 ) {
    $year = date('Y') + 1;
}
else {
    $year = date('Y');
}

速记符号:

$year = ( date('m') > 6) ? date('Y') + 1 : date('Y');

关于php - 我如何回应财政年度?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32880090/

相关文章:

javascript - 使用 moment.js 和 moment-business-days 计算考虑公共(public)假期和周末的日期

java - 日历给出了第 1 年的意外结果

php - 在 PDO 中使用 case 更新多行时参数编号无效

php - 表单数据无法发布(Codeigniter)

swift - 如何编码 'let timestamp: Date' 得到 May 10, 2018 10 :00 PM

javascript - 选择另一个时重置单选按钮字段的最佳方法

java - 为分散的日历项目选择数据库类型

javascript - 嵌入 jquery 日历插件——没有显示任何内容?

php - Mysql 搜索所有列连同 WHERE 和 LIKE 子句

php - 如何在 MySQL 表中存储数组值?